Vacations*
If you will be gone for a month or less, leave the controls at
the usual settings.
During longer absences :
1. Remove all food.
2. Shut off the ice maker (if installed) and the valve where you
tapped into the water line to supply the refrigerator.
3. Disconnect the refrigerator from the electrical outlet.
4. Bleed the water from the ice maker fill line and dry the ice
maker thoroughly.
* If using an automatic ice maker, discard first two or three ice harvests, when refrigerator is put back into service.

Replacing a Light Bulb
Always use a standard 40 watt appliance bulb.
Fresh Food Compartment
The light bulb is located under the top of the fresh food
compartment.
• Remove light shield, if present.
• Unscrew the light bulb and replace.
Freezer Compartment
The freezer light (select models) is located on the back wall,
near the upper right corner.
To remove the bulb cover:
• Grasp the top and bottom of the bulb cover. Press in the areas
of the attachment tabs, applying enough pressure to unhook
the tabs. At the same time, pivot the cover down and remove.
• Unscrew the lightbulb and replace.
• Replace the bulb cover by pivoting it back into place and
snapping the tabs into the appropriate slots.
